Output a80dd110a882a3ddbddc0c39f56e6c158666c0b09bbc00c466181b81e0fe8f59:3

value
17648256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 406e8e1dd87f00065422481ae4bcde340fe5b3d0 OP_EQUAL
address
MDmqvDKtubvG2xAPhron28nQ3vLkvGYKyB
transaction
a80dd110a882a3ddbddc0c39f56e6c158666c0b09bbc00c466181b81e0fe8f59
spent
true